Structural Repair After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water puddle on the floor Yes No It’s easy to clean but can lead to hidden damage if not handled properly.
Water stains on walls No Yes It might mean moisture is trapped inside the structure. A pro can check for deeper issues.
Wet drywall that’s not visible No Yes It can lead to mold and structural problems if not removed properly.
Cracked or sagging ceiling No Yes This is a sign of serious structural damage. It needs expert attention.
Water under the house or in the basement No Yes It can cause long-term damage to the foundation. A pro can fix it safely.
Water damage that’s been sitting for more than 48 hours No Yes Time is critical. Mold and structural issues can develop quickly.

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ost In Bolton, MA

Costs for structural repair after water damage vary depending on how bad the damage is. It’s not a one-size-fits-all situation. You need to know what to expect. The price can be different for each home. But we can give you a general idea. It’s important to understand the range. And that’s what we do.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$200 – $800 Amount of water and how quickly it’s removed.
Drying equipment setup $300 – $1,200 Size of the area and how long it needs to dry.
Structural repairs $500 – $2,500 Extent of damage and materials needed.
Mold remediation $800 – $3,000 Size of the affected area and type of mold.
Foundation rep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Level of damage and accessibility.
Final inspection and cleanup $200 – $600 Size of the job and time needed to complete it.
